Time … WitrynaBelow are the steps required to follow for bubble sort java: Use two loops to iterate through the input array. The outer loop runs from i=0 to i=n-2. The inner loop runs from j=0 to j=n-i-2; For every j, compare arr [j] and arr [j+1]. If arr [j]>arr [j+1], then swap them or else move forward. Implementation in Java

WitrynaBubble Sort Java Implementation in Ascending Order Here, we will implement the bubble sort function, which will take an unsorted integer array and an integer representing the size of the array as input and will sort the original array in ascending order. This function requires two for loops, one nested into another.
